What K Colour Means for Buyers
K sits on the GIA colour scale that runs from D (colourless) at the top through to Z (faint yellow or brown). The higher up you go toward D, the rarer the stone and the steeper the price curve. But a huge number of buyers never tell the difference between two adjacent grades in a finished ring, especially once the diamond is mounted in yellow or rose gold.

For most engagement-ring buyers, the practical sweet spot for colour is G or H. Colourless-appearing face-up, still a near-colourless grade on paper, and priced 30 to 50% below the D-E tier. If you're setting the stone in yellow or rose gold, you can comfortably go down to I or J without the stone looking warm. Save the money for a better cut grade; cut drives sparkle far more than the last step of colour.
